B.U.I.L.D. @ Shearman
Black Undergraduate Internship & Lawyer Development Programme
We are delighted to announce that we will be running our Black Undergraduate Internship & Lawyer Development programme (B.U.I.L.D. @ Shearman) for the fourth year in 2024.
OVERVIEW
- B.U.I.L.D. @ Shearman is a programme that will provide work experience and mentoring opportunities for talented students (university level and above) from the Black community
- The Programme will provide students with a four-week internship in Shearman & Sterling’s London office and connect each student with supervisors and mentors who will provide guidance during their time at the Firm, as well as ongoing mentoring following completion of the internship
- Interns will spend a two-week rotation in two different practice groups in the London office (four weeks total) including the Antitrust, Finance, Funds, International Arbitration, M&A and Project Development & Finance Practice Groups
- Interns will have the opportunity to attend trainee and Practice Group training sessions and specific Intern training sessions on relevant topics such as commercial awareness and the graduate recruitment process
- High-performing Interns will be fast-tracked and guaranteed an interview for a subsequent vacation scheme of the interns’ choice. Participants in our vacation schemes are automatically considered and assessed for a training contract with the Firm

ELIGIBILITY & APPLICATION DETAILS
- The programme is open to black undergraduate students and graduates from all backgrounds
- We require all candidates to achieve a min. 2.1 degree classification (gained or predicted)
- The recruitment process will involve completion of an online application form. Successful applicants will then be invited to an online Zoom interview with a member of the graduate recruitment team and an associate
- This is a paid internship. Interns will receive £500/week
- The next programme will run from 15 July – 9 August 2024
